Responsibilities

  • Monitor and maintain appropriate levels of medical supplies and equipment.
  • Conduct regular inventory audits to ensure accuracy and prevent shortages.
  • Track expiration dates and ensure the timely removal of outdated or expired items.
  • Source and procure medical supplies, equipment, and services from approved vendors.
  • Negotiate contracts and pricing with suppliers to ensure cost-effectiveness.
  • Coordinate with the finance department to ensure timely payment of invoices.
  • Oversee the receipt, storage, and distribution of medical supplies and equipment.
  • Maintain organized and secure storage facilities.
  • Ensure that all supplies are stored in compliance with safety and regulatory standards.
  • Coordinate the transportation and delivery of supplies to various departments or facilities.
  • Work with clinical staff to understand their specific needs and adjust supply levels accordingly.
  • Develop and implement efficient logistical processes to improve overall operations.
  • Maintain accurate records of all inventory, orders, and transactions.
  • Ensure compliance with relevant regulations, including those related to hazardous materials and medical waste.
  • Prepare and submit required reports and documentation to regulatory bodies.
  • Inspect incoming supplies and equipment for quality and accuracy.
  • Manage returns and exchanges of defective or incorrect items.
  • Implement and maintain quality control procedures to ensure the reliability of supplies.
  • Work closely with other logistics and supply chain team members to coordinate efforts.
  • Provide training and guidance to junior staff or new hires as needed.
  • Collaborate with clinical and administrative departments to address any supply chain issues.
